The New York Times reported that on August 19, two days after the family was found, that the California State Water Resources Control Board warned the public to stay away from algae and scum in the water near the South Fork of the Merced River in the Sierra National Forest. Clear water with no visible algae is low risk, but isolated clumps of floating algae can still be present. The mystery surrounding the deaths of a couple, their baby daughter and the family dog found on a hiking trail near Yosemite National Park is deepening after autopsies yielded no immediate clues as to what caused their deaths. The family was discovered near Devil's Gulch along the South Fork of the Merced River in Central California about 100 miles east of Modesto. A ranger for the Backcountry Division in Yosemite Park recalls a strange experience while patrolling on foot. Investigators are still considering an array of possible causes, from toxic algae reported in the nearby Merced River, to noxious gases from abandoned mines near the trail, sheriffs spokesperson Kristie Mitchell told CNN.
